2. Tally Supports Multilingual Use Ideal for Local Traders
Many wholesale businesses in Chennai operate in Tamil, Telugu, Hindi, and English. Tally’s multilingual capability allows users to create and view reports in their preferred language, helping traders across generations stay comfortable and confident with the system.

4. Inventory Management Made Easy
Wholesale businesses manage thousands of SKUs. Tally helps by:
- Tracking stock batches
- Managing reorder levels
- Providing item-wise profit analysis
- Generating Godown-wise stock reports
This real-time inventory visibility helps avoid stockouts and overstocking—both of which affect margins.

Common Questions Traders Ask
Q1: Can Tally handle Tamil language billing?
A: Yes, Tally supports Unicode, which means it can be used in Tamil for billing and reporting.
Q2: What if I don’t know how to use software?
A: Tally is extremely user-friendly and has a shallow learning curve. Most users become comfortable within a few sessions. Also, Tally partners offer basic training.
Q3: Is Tally only for big companies?
A: No, it’s especially suited for small and medium wholesalers. You can start small and expand features as your business grows.
Q4: Can Tally generate e-invoices for GST?
A: Yes, Tally Prime has a built-in e-invoice generation tool that connects directly to the GST portal.
